Finding the right frequency

Shortlisted for PR Agency of the Year (Small) at the UK Agency Awards, MMN is proud to have generated waves of success for its many valued clients. Its work with tech start-up, SIMSINLifts, for instance, not only shows how reputations are built strategically and creatively over time – but also demonstrates how MMN can turn even the most complex of messages on the most niche of products into stories that truly resonate with real people.  

Founded in 2023, SIMSINLifts broke the mould by introducing multi-roam sim card technology to the elevator industry. Soon, all lifts will rely on mobile signal for emergency calls – and multi-roam sims, which connect to the strongest available network, guarantee connection. When SIMSINLifts started, however, the majority of lift companies didn’t yet grasp its value.

MMN laid the groundwork for success by drafting and placing thought-provoking articles in top publications, to establish SIMSINLifts as a leading voice. The firm’s capacity to reshape the lift market thus grew, with the brand so strong that profits soared into the hundreds of thousands as partnership conversations began with industry giants, after just two short years. SIMSINLifts continued to innovate throughout this time, too, with MMN supporting its founders as they continued to push market boundaries. This year, SIMSINLifts led the charge at the sector’s top industry event, LiftEx 2025, as a result. Success was so resounding that it later announced plans to expand into Europe.

With MMN’s help – the market sat up and listened. This is the power of purposeful noise.
